C++11 相关
c++11 语法新特性学习
wthink0416
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
C++11 --- std::thread joinable
函数可以检查线程的状态,返回值为 true 表示线程是可被加入的,返回值为 false 表示线程已经不可被加入了,即已经调用了。对象,我们使用了 lambda 表达式来定义被加入线程的函数体。当你创建一个线程并开始执行时,该线程处于可被加入状态。对象,用于存储被加入线程的执行结果。在被加入线程中,我们通过调用。,用于检查线程是否可被加入(joinable)。对象,以便在 lambda 函数中使用。请注意,为了能够在被加入线程中访问。在上面的示例中,我们创建了一个。在 C++ 中,可以使用。原创 2023-08-28 14:05:16 · 942 阅读 · 0 评论 -
C++11 ---std::packaged_task
请注意,这个示例是一个简化版的例子,你需要根据实际情况进行适当修改和扩展。是 C++11 中的一个类模板,用于封装可调用对象,同时可以关联一个。是一个模拟的耗时计算任务,通过返回结果来提供计算结果。最后,在另一个线程中执行任务,并使用。以下是一个简单的示例代码,演示如何使用。对象,以便获取异步操作的结果。原创 2023-08-28 13:44:17 · 197 阅读 · 0 评论 -
C++11---std::bind
C++11 语法相关原创 2023-08-28 11:44:07 · 445 阅读 · 0 评论 -
C++11 后置返回类型
C++11 语法相关原创 2023-08-28 10:56:02 · 550 阅读 · 0 评论
分享